Job Title: QA Administrator
Location: South Bay
Hours: Monday through Friday, 8:00 AM to 5:00 PM
Salary Range: $70K - $100K

About the Role

A leading construction and development firm is seeking a Quality Assurance/Quality Control (QA/QC) Administrator to support the implementation and maintenance of quality management systems across a variety of high-profile projects. This role is ideal for someone who is detail-oriented, highly organized, and thrives in a fast-paced, collaborative environment.


Key Responsibilities

  • Manage digital QA/QC documentation across multiple platforms and projects.

  • Coordinate meetings and communications for the QA/QC team and project stakeholders.

  • Interface with trade contractors to ensure timely completion of documentation requirements.

  • Generate reports, spreadsheets, and physical documentation as needed.


Qualifications

  • Minimum 2 years of experience in construction administration or a related field.

  • Familiarity with document control procedures and construction quality programs.

  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ite and field management software (e.g., Procore, Smartsheet, etc.).

  • Strong organizational skills and the ability to multitask in a dynamic environment.

  • Excellent communication skills and the ability to work effectively with diverse teams.


Physical & Mental Requirements

  • Ability to sit, stand, and walk throughout the workday; occasional stair climbing.

  • Frequent use of hands for computer work; visual and auditory acuity required.

  • Must be able to lift up to 40 lbs occasionally.

  • High attention to detail, independent decision-making, and problem-solving skills.

  • Ability to learn new software quickly and manage multiple priorities.
